Web: Enterprise Marine New Website

The Italian Enterprise Marine presents its new World Wide web Internet showroom. Based on the North Italy Adriatic coast side in Forli, its founder Nevio Forcellini Mazzoni has over 37 years experience building boats. Officially Enterprise Marine was founded in 1984 and since its beginning has kept its premises to a twenty kilometre distance from the sea coast. A turn around successful model for Enterprise Marine was surely the EM46 first launched in 1998 and as at today still in production. Enterprise has a building capacity of a max twenty boats per year and the company is also very proud for the fact that most of the components are also made in house, hand built, and with a high attention to detail in safety features. Enterprise is very fond of its higher fifteen centimetres toe rail, midship cleat, and a fender basket which flips into the side railing in order not to disturb side decks movement. Today's Enterprise Marine has a six model line up all a flybridge motor cruiser or yacht starting from its entry level EM420 which was among the first flybridge motor cruiser with Volvo IPS pods, up to the flagship EM600 its latest new release model launched in 2009. Project: Enterprise Marine EM 490

A project from Italian builder Enterprise Marine, which continues to upgrade its line made up of flybridge cruisers and yachts from 42 up to 60 feet. This new EM 490 project will be the second in size model from the Adriatic sea based builder, and takes a lot of the design element from the 2008 introduced EM 600 model. The plans of the EM 490 show a spacious boat and surprisingly it does not include a full beam cabin, choosing a traditional three cabins two head layout with the master stateroom with en-suite head to fore, and VIP cabin located mid ship port side looking of a relatively similar size. There is also a fully equipped crew cabin aft. The upper saloon looks also spacious offering a c-shaped settee for relaxing, galley, helm station to port side, and a forward c-shaped settee for dining. Power will be twin 590hp diesel engines with Enterprise Marine estimating top speeds of about 32 knots.

New Model: Enterprise Marine EM 600

After some years in project the waiting at Enterprise Marine is over, launching the much waited new flagship model the EM 600, from the 1984 founded builder, located on the Italian Adriatic coast, in the city of Forli. As all the previous models in the range the EM 600 continues the sporty profile of the range, offering a modern flybridge motor yacht which apart from modern is also futuristic. Inside the finishing and fittings are luxurious and modern, thanks to the use of the most desired woods and materials. Personalization is a recurring theme in the new big Enterprise Marine offering various material choices to the owner, but also a variation of 3 different versions for the lower deck of which 2 are three cabin versions with the main difference in the layout of the full beam midship owners cabin and version C, gives also the choice of a 4 cabin 2 head version which surprisingly does not loose the much sought full beam owners cabin. Crew accommodation is located aft, offering a 2 berth, single head layout.
Technical Data:
LOA - 18.42 m (60.4ft)
Beam - 5.20 m
Accommodation - 6 guest berths in 3 cabins, 1 crew cabin with 2 berths
Engines - twin 2168hp max
Speed - 32 knots max
Certification - CE A
